No WWVB Tower Icon 

 

 

The digital clock has not received a WWVB time signal in the past 24 hours. 

 

Position

 the digital clock for better reception. 

 

Allow up to 5 nights to receive the time signal. 

 

Set Time Alarm 

 

 

HOUR: Press and hold down the ALARM button for 2 seconds until the Hours 

flash. Use the +/- buttons to set the Hour. Press ALARM button to confirm the 

setting  

 

MINUTES: The Minute display of the Alarm time starts to flash. Use the +/-  to 

set the required minute. Press ALARM button to confirm the setting and to end 

the setting procedure. 

 

Activate/Deactivate Time Alarm 

 

 

Hold the ALARM button to enter alarm settings. “AL” will show. 

 

Press and release ALARM to activate/deactivate the alarm. 

 

The bell icon will show when active.   

Note: When the alarm sounds, it will continue for two minutes then shut off. 

 

Snooze Alarm 

 

 

When the alarm sounds, press the SNOOZE button to trigger snooze alarm for 

10 minutes.   

 

This crescendo alarm will sound for 120 seconds if not deactivated. Press any 

button to stop the alarm for 24 hours.
